It appears there’s been a mix-up in the headlinesβ€”T.J.β€―Watt is an NFL star with the Pittsburgh Steelers, not a hockey player headed to the St.β€―Louis Blues. Here’s the real scoop:


🏈 The Actual Story: Watt’s NFL Record

  • T.J. Watt signed a groundbreaking four‑year, $112β€―million extension with the Steelers in September 2021, including $80β€―million fully guaranteed. This deal made him the highest‑paid defender in NFL history at the time, beating Joey Bosa’s record (skysports.com).
  • Since then, he’s continued to be a defensive force, becoming the first player to lead the NFL in sacks three times (2020, 2021, 2023) (reddit.com).
